A female Plumbeous Kite perching and preening near her nest. The Plumbeous Kite (Ictinia plumbea) is widespread in northern South America east of the Andes. Plumbeous Kites occupy a wide range of forest types, with insects being their main prey. Nests are built in tall trees and are used season after season. Both parents share in raising their usually single chick. This female Plumbeous Kite was perched preening in the nest tree after having fed her chick. Elevation: 400 m.
